dCDN与传统CDN的核心差异究竟在哪里?
- 行业动态
- 2025-04-26
- 4484
DCDN(动态内容分发网络)和CDN(内容分发网络)的核心区别在于内容处理方式,CDN主要加速静态资源(如图片、视频),通过边缘节点缓存实现快速访问;DCDN专注于动态内容(如实时数据、API请求),优化传输路径与协议,降低延迟,适用于需要实时交互的场景,如金融交易或在线游戏。
在互联网技术领域,CDN(内容分发网络)和DCDN(动态内容分发网络/全站加速网络)是两种常见的网络加速方案,尽管名称相似,但它们在技术原理、应用场景和实际效果上存在显著差异,以下从多个维度展开详细对比,帮助用户理解如何根据需求选择合适的技术方案。
核心功能定位差异
CDN:静态内容的“搬运工”
CDN的核心价值在于缓存静态资源(如图片、视频、HTML/CSS/JS文件),通过全球分布的边缘节点存储内容副本,当用户请求资源时,CDN会从距离最近的节点直接返回数据,减少源站负载和传输延迟,访问一个新闻网站时,页面中的Logo、文章配图等固定内容通常由CDN加速。DCDN:动态交互的“高速公路”
DCDN专注于优化传输(如实时生成的搜索结果、用户登录状态、API接口响应),这类数据无法被缓存,需实时与源站通信,DCDN通过智能路由选择、协议优化(如QUIC)、TCP加速等技术,缩短动态请求的传输路径和时间,典型场景包括在线支付时的交易验证、游戏中的实时对战数据同步。
核心技术对比
技术维度 | 传统CDN | DCDN |
---|---|---|
缓存机制 | 强依赖边缘节点缓存,命中率决定效果 | 弱缓存或无缓存,依赖实时传输优化 |
路由优化 | 基于DNS解析的静态节点分配 | 动态探测最优路径,毫秒级切换线路 |
协议支持 | 主要支持HTTP/HTTPS | 兼容HTTP/3(QUIC)、WebSocket等新协议 |
安全防护 | 提供基础DDoS防御和WAF | 集成更精细的流量清洗和API级安全策略 |
性能表现实测数据
以某电商平台优化案例为例:
- 静态资源加载:
使用CDN后,图片加载时间从1秒降至0.3秒,带宽成本降低62%。 - 动态接口响应:
接入DCDN后,订单提交API的延迟从850ms缩短至220ms,错误率下降89%。
成本与适用场景分析
成本结构
- CDN:按流量计费为主,适合内容可缓存且访问量大的业务。
- DCDN:通常采用“请求次数+流量”复合计费,成本高于CDN,但对动态业务必要性高。
典型使用场景
- 优先选CDN:
- 静态网站/博客
- 视频点播与直播
- 软件下载分发
- 必须用DCDN:
- 实时股票行情更新
- 跨国企业ERP系统
- 物联网设备指令传输
- 优先选CDN:
企业选型建议
组合使用策略
多数企业采用“CDN+DCDN”混合方案:- 静态资源走CDN降低成本
- 动态请求通过DCDN保障体验
(淘宝商品详情页中,图片用CDN,库存和价格数据走DCDN)
技术验证指标
- 测试不同供应商的TCP连接时间、首包到达时间
- 检查是否支持BGP Anycast(提升跨国传输稳定性)
- 确认安全防护是否符合行业合规要求(如金融需PCI DSS)
CDN与DCDN的本质区别在于数据处理方式:前者是“预分发”,后者是“实时优化”,对于普通用户,可通过一个简单判断选择:内容是否随请求变化?若答案是“否”,用CDN;若“是”,则需要DCDN,随着Web 3.0和实时交互应用兴起,DCDN正在成为企业数字化转型的关键基建。
引用说明
本文技术细节参考阿里云《全站加速技术白皮书》、AWS Global Accelerator文档及HTTP/3 RFC 9114标准协议,实测数据来源于Gartner 2025年亚太区网络性能报告。